matlab怎么用plot画圆

matlab怎么用plot画圆

QQ知识库QQ活动网2021-04-09 05:24:598300A+A-

知道了圆的半径和圆心坐标,怎样用MATLAB画出这个圆

展开全部 可用如下代码,圆心,半径可修改: c=[0 0]; %圆心 r=1; %半径 a=0:0.1:2*pi; x=c(1)+r*cos(a); y=c(2)+r*sin(a); plot(x,y,'r.')

matlab怎么用plot画圆

matlab 如何画圆

syms a b; ezplot(  (2-a).^2+(50-b).^2 ); 为什么这样画只能出现一个点?不能出现一个圆 答:这时圆没有半径, r=0; syms a b; ezplot(  (2-a).^2+(50-b).^2-1 ); 解答:(Matlab R2013b) >> syms a b >> h=ezplot((2-a)^2+(50-b)^2==1,[1,3,49,51]);axis equal; >> set(h,'color','r'); >> set(h,'linewidth',2); 参考资料: >>help sym/ezplot 找Examples:       syms x y t       ezplot(cos(x))       ezplot(cos(x), [0, pi])       ezplot(x^2 - y^2 == 1)       ezplot(x^2 + y^2 == 1,[-1.25,1.25],3); axis equal       ezplot(1/y-log(y)+log(-1+y)+x == 1)       ezplot(x^3 + y^3 - 5*x*y == 1/5,[-3,3])       ezplot(x^3 + 2*x^2 - 3*x + 5 == y^2)       ezplot(sin(t),cos(t))       ezplot(sin(3*t)*cos(t),sin(3*t)*sin(t),[0,pi])

matlab怎么用plot画圆

matlabplot怎么画空心圆

theta=0:0.01:2*pi; R=30; x=R*sin(theta);y=R*cos(theta); x=R*sin(theta);y=R*cos(theta); plot(x,y); axis equal

xd(:,7)取的是xd数组中第7列的所有数据(如果假定第一维是“行”,第二维是“列”的话),也就是取出了一个一维数组 画出来是一个折线图。至于是什么样子,就取决于 x20071119_21d.txt这个ascii数据文件里的内容了

matlab怎么用plot画圆

点击这里复制本文地址 QQ知识库【matlab怎么用plot画圆】专题包括了知道了圆的半径和圆心坐标,怎样用MATLAB画出这个圆,matlab 如何画圆,matlabplot怎么画空心圆等知识的集合,学无止境,祝你天天进步。以上内容由QQ生活网整理呈现,请务必在转载分享时注明本文地址!如对内容有疑问,请联系我们,谢谢!

QQ生活网 © All Rights Reserved.  Copyright www.110go.com Rights Reserved.
Powered by QQ生活网 辽ICP备15018554号-4
网站地图|